Hi, i'm currently new and i didn't know where i can post my question, i hope it's in the right place. So, yesterday i was so enthusiastic about getting the new android 4.0 ICS via CM9. But the problem is, i'm using Samsung Galaxy Tab 10.1 P7500 (3G/WiFi) and now after rooting it, it says under settings that the model number of my tablet is P7510 (WiFi), i think that i accidentally used the wrong files to root, now i'm worried, i cannot use 3G, is there anyway i can unroot it or just go back to the orignal version (android 3.0 or 3.2)?

If anyone could help me with a step-by-step tutorial how to go back the original version (or any indication), i would be very thankful the rest of my life :)

I followed the instructions in this video on YouTube : Samsung Galaxy Tab 10.1 Ice Cream Sandwich Installation Guide - YouTube

Did you do a Nandroid Back of your stock/rooted ROM before you flashed the ICS ROM?

Flash that and see if it fixes your issue.

Sounds like you need the "3G moden" to flash. I have a wifi only Tab and never really looked for or at roms for 3G tabs. You can try going over to the XDA Developers forums and post over there and see if you can get help.

Got to warn you though, I searched around over there and really didn't find that much on 3G 10.1's. I don't know if their is alot of development for 3G Tabs or i'm just missing it all.
Theirs also Odin... Its like a firmware flasher... But again we run into the I haven't seen much in any of their threads over on xda about 3G models.
